Output 986692200c16d07fd9e6eafae17b6182c775d9690cb4241ba4d516b256252125:1

value
2726685
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e54dc58d8fcd18b0e76d9792966018e52dcbcfb6 OP_EQUAL
address
3NbTq9MF2NuTsjRaad88zpZh9cVyfokjoD
transaction
986692200c16d07fd9e6eafae17b6182c775d9690cb4241ba4d516b256252125
spent
true